Recherche / Research:0Préparation / Preparation:0Contact avec étudiants / Contact with Students:11Correction – Notation / Grading:13Surveillance / Proctoring:4Formation / Training:0Autre / Other:0Number of positions: 20Expected Enrolment: 96Work Start Date: May 12, 2025Work End Date: July 15, 2025Total Work Hours: 32.5Language of Work: Anglais | EnglishGraduate Hourly Rate: 50.25Undergraduate Hourly Rate: 31.89Requirements and Nature of Work:Nature of WorkAs a lab demonstrator, you are responsible for the supervision of 2 lab sections (3 hours each; Wednesday and Thursday, 8:30-11:30am) during which you will also be expected to give short presentations to the students as well as evaluate their lab performance. Duties also include the correction of lab reports for all of your respective lab sections as well as the supervision of introductory lab sessions during the first week of the course (no marking for intro sessions). Additionally, you will be responsible reading/responding to student questions via email. It is possible to combine up to 4 units of 32.5 hours (for a total of 130 hours).Minimum ClassificationAdditional Information and/or Comments:All University of Ottawa employees are required under provincial law to successfully complete all mandatory legislated training offered by the University.
